Wood Burner Fireplace Ideas For Your Home

vobor-wood-burning-stove-stainless-steel-folding-wood-burning-stove-portable-mini-cooker-for-travel-hiking-picnic-outdoor-camping-1831.jpgA wood burning fireplace is an excellent alternative to traditional chimneys made of brick. Modern stoves meet EPA standards and produce less harmful emissions than traditional fireplaces.

If you burn seasoned wood your fire will burn efficiently and cleanly. Smoke blowing into the room could be an indication of a clogged chimney or flue.

Warmth

The radiance of a wood burning fireplace is something to behold. It's a simple, but relaxing look that makes any room feel warm and cozy. Even even if you don't have flames burning, the radiant heat coming off the logs can be pleasant on cold winter days. You can also add a few small touches such as a candle or two and a few decorative pillows and your living room will be well on its way to being the perfect place to read an enjoyable book or movie.

A wood-burning fireplace can provide warmth in times of need or in the event of a power outage. It is an excellent alternative to other heating sources that rely on electricity, for example your furnace or electric heat pump. The appeal of a wood stove is that it utilizes an abundant source of energy - it is accessible, free and renewable.

However, fireplaces can be inefficient as a heating source. They only heat the area they are in. In addition they are a major cause of air pollution due to the amount of smoke they produce.

Smoke emissions consist of fine particulate pollutants such as carbon monoxide and volatile organic compounds like formaldehyde, acrolein and formaldehyde, as well pol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ons. Emissions are proportional to the intensity and totality of the fire. A wood stove that is EPA-certified and dry seasoned firewood will lessen the amount of harmful gasses generated by your fireplace.

You should also be aware that many local, state and tribal governments have rules and regulations governing the use of wood-burning fireplaces. These can include limits on visible emissions or opacity and also nuisance/odor. You may also have to adhere to burn restrictions during droughts or in areas where wildfires pose a real danger.

A wood stove is much more efficient than a traditional fireplace in the heating of your home. Traditional fireplaces employ brick or stone masonry that is built to look attractive and have a chimney centrally located in the home to let out the smoke. The issue with these kinds of fireplaces is that they're inefficient as heat sources, with around 90 percent of the heat from the fire flowing straight up the chimney. A wood burner for shed stove is designed to heat logs to a high temperature in order to produce more heat.

However there are a few important things to keep in mind when using a wood stove. The type and amount of moisture of the wood and the way quickly you add the wood to the stove are crucial. The addition of large quantities of wood to the stove at the same time can cause volatile compounds to increase in emissions and can even cause the stove to overheat. Convenience

A fireplace that burns wood is a great option to get heat without relying on electricity, oil, or gas. In addition to providing warmth, the fire can be used to cook meals. This is crucial if you reside in a remote location or are prone to power outages. In addition, cooking with wood stoves consumes less energy than an electric oven. This can save you even more money on energy bills.

The reliability of a wood burning stove is another advantage. If your power goes out due to a storm you can make use of a wood stove to keep warm until the power is restored. A wood-burning stove is likely to be more efficient than other heating systems, such as central heating.

It is essential to use your wood stove correctly to get the most out of it. Incorrect use can result in more smoke than you need which can result in higher emissions, chimney fires, and higher bills. To avoid this the wood burning stove should only be used with seasoned firewood that is specifically intended for use in a wood burning stove. The EPA-certified wood burning stoves are specifically designed and optimized to burn this kind of firewood which means you can be sure that you're getting the best performance out of your wood stove.

Many people believe that fireplaces made of wood require a lot of effort and time to maintain, but this isn't necessarily the reality. You'll only need to scrub the ash out of the bottom of your fireplace once per week. The ashes can be disposed of or stored for later use.
